Dunlop is one of Europe’s oldest names in tires, being founded way back in 1888 by Scots veterinary surgeon and inventor John Boyd Dunlop, the man who actually invented the pneumatic tire (albeit for bicycle tires originally). Today, it falls under the Ohio-based Goodyear, offering buyers a family of tires that benefit from Goodyear’s engineering, production, and distribution resources. The Grandtrek family of tires for light trucks and SUVs is designed in collaboration with major automakers; these are next-generation tires whose design is centered around the weight, power, torque, center of gravity, and overall driving dynamics of this generation of trucks, SUVs, and crossovers. Let’s take a little closer look at what the Dunlop Grandtrek product family is all about:
The Grandtrek AT20 is a durable, dependable all-season tire that’s designed to sacrifice nothing when it comes to ride quality, low noise, sharp handling, and road manners on the pavement. Dunlop’s VersaLoad design package enhances handling, control, ride quality, and wear properties, with a multi-pitch tread design that helps keep road noise low by canceling certain frequencies and overtones via computer modeling. The Dimensionally Stable Polyester casing helps the Dunlop Grandtrek AT20 retain a perfectly round shape through the life cycle of the tire for a refined ride and capable handling. The semi-aggressive all-terrain tread design with a dense network of sipes and circumferential grooves delivers great performance on the highway or in mild off-road conditions, diverting water away from the tire’s contact patch to resist hydroplaning, and a continuous center rib gives the Grandtrek AT20 great straight-line stability and quick steering response. Dunlop covers the Grandtrek AT20 with a 60,000 mile limited manufacturer’s tread life warranty.
The Dunlop Grandtrek AT23 is designed as a premium all-season tire for light trucks; it’s designed with circumferential grooves and a network of sipes for an M+S rating for mud/snow traction. Wide grooves help route water away from the tire’s contact patch to mitigate hydroplaning on wet roads, and the Grandtrek AT23’s rubber formulation helps deliver confident wet-weather performance as well as great wear properties. The 5-pitch tread design is computer-tuned to help keep road noise to a minimum, and the Grandtrek AT23 incorporates Dunlop’s VersaLoad and Dimensionally Stable Polyester design packages for durability, ride quality, and control. The result is a tire that’s a great fit for luxury and high-end SUVs and crossovers, with confident year-round performance.
For the Grandtrek Touring A/S, Dunlop built on the success of their all-season light truck tires and fine-tuned them for even better ride quality, handling, and lower noise levels. The Grandtrek Touring A/S features an advanced silica-rich tread compound that helps lower rolling resistance to save at the gas pump while delivering enhanced wet-weather traction and great wear properties. Its asymmetric all-season tread is divided into two segments, with the inboard side dedicated to dry-weather traction and the outboard side designed for wet roads. Jointless Band Technology gives the Dunlop Grandtrek Touring A/S great high-speed stability and handling, and that next-gen tread compound is engineered to stay flexible in subfreezing weather for improved winter performance. Select sizes of the Grandtrek Touring A/S are available with run-flat technology, a reinforced sidewall design that can allow a driver to go up to another 50 miles at up to 50 mph even in the event of complete tire failure and loss of inflation pressure.
With its asymmetric all-season tread, the Dunlop Grandtrek ST30 is designed for versatile performance year-round. The Grandtrek ST30 includes Dunlop’s Multi-Pitch Tread Design technology for low noise and Jointless Band design that helps the tire keep its shape through its entire life cycle for improved control and ride quality. The continuous center rib of the Grandtrek ST30 helps with solid straight-line stability on the highway as well as steering response that’s light and precise. This premium all-season tire is featured as OEM by several automakers.
